Kursinhalt
Einführung in JavaScript
Einführung in JavaScript
Const
Eine andere Möglichkeit, eine Variable in JavaScript zu definieren, ist die Verwendung des const
Schlüsselworts. Der Hauptunterschied zwischen let
und const
besteht darin, dass Variablen, die mit const erstellt wurden, ihre Werte nicht ändern können, während die Verwendung des let
Schlüsselworts Änderungen am Wert der Variablen zulässt.
Vergleichen wir das Verhalten von Variablen mit let
und const
. Schauen Sie sich das folgende Beispiel an, bei dem wir den Wert der a
Variable ändern können:
// A variable changing let a = 5; console.log(a); // Print the initial value of `a` a = 10; console.log(a); // Print the updated value of `a`
Im Gegensatz dazu betrachten wir das Verhalten der b
Variable. Wir werden auf einen Fehler stoßen: TypeError: Assignment to a constant variable.
// A constant cannot be changed const b = 7; console.log(b); // Print the initial value of `b` // Attempting to reassign a `const` variable will result in an error b = 8; // This line will throw an error: "TypeError: Assignment to constant variable." console.log(b);
Verwendung
Konstanten werden als unveränderliche Variablen verwendet. Sie können eine Konstante einmal definieren und mehrfach verwenden.
Konstanten bieten Datenintegrität und ermöglichen gleichzeitig eine schnelle Umstrukturierung.
Hinweis
Refactoring beinhaltet strukturelle Änderungen am Code, wie das Ändern von Werten, Variablen-/Funktionsnamen und mehr.
Zum Beispiel, betrachten Sie maxHeight
für Seitenelemente. Sie können ein Site-Update veröffentlichen, indem Sie die maximale Höhe der Elemente mit nur einer Änderung im Code ändern. Es ist jedoch wichtig zu beachten, dass Sie die maximale Höhe zur Laufzeit nicht ändern können, was die Datenintegrität sicherstellt.
const maxHeight = 250; console.log(maxHeight - 15); console.log(maxHeight - 12); console.log(maxHeight - 5); console.log(maxHeight - 13); console.log(maxHeight - 22); console.log(maxHeight - 52);
Danke für Ihr Feedback!